Small Business Sales Consultant applicants have rated the interview process at Paychex with 3 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ty) and assessed their interview experience as 60% positive. To compare, the company-average is 53.7% positive. This is according to Glassdoor user ratings.
Candidates applying for Small Business Sales Consultant roles take an average of 14 days to get hired, when considering 5 user submitted interviews for this role. To compare, the hiring process at Paychex overall takes an average of 22 days.
Common stages of the interview process at Paychex as a Small Business Sales Consultant according to 5 Glassdoor interviews include:
One on one interview: 19%
Phone interview: 15%
Background check: 15%
Drug test: 12%
Personality test: 12%
Group panel interview: 12%
Skills test: 8%
IQ intelligence test: 4%
Other: 4%

I applied through a recruiter. The process took 4 weeks. I interviewed at Paychex (Washington, DC) in Dec 2009
Interview
Phone interview followed by a 1:1 interview with my boss. Later a Caliper test and Math Test. Then a field ride with another rep (8am-3pm), followed by another short interview with my boss. Then a final interview with my boss (District Sales Manager) and his boss (Regional Sales Manager). This last interview was the longest and most intense.
Interview questions [1]
Question 1
Give me an example of your toughest sell career to date and how you were able to close the deal. What type of closing technique did you use, and when did you decide to utilize that technique.
I applied in-person. The process took 1 week. I interviewed at Paychex (Chattanooga, TN)
Interview
Phone interview with recruiter, followed by a video interview (pre-recorded questions). Then followed by an in person interview with district manager, followed by ride along with one of the office current team member and if district manager decides to move you to the next step final phone interview with sales director.
Extremely fast and transparent process if you are the right fit for the position.
Interview questions [1]
Question 1
Be ready to not only talk about your numbers but prove your numbers.

I applied through an employee referral. The process took 2 weeks. I interviewed at Paychex (Minneapolis, MN) in Jul 2015
Interview
It was over a two week period, I was referred in. First a phone interview, then face to face interview with manager, a few days later a field ride with employee, 2nd round interview with District Manager, and phone interview the next day.
Interview questions [1]
Question 1
How do you pick yourself up when you're out in the field having a rough day
